What Are Functional Mushrooms?

Functional mushrooms are mushroom species that have been traditionally valued for their naturally occurring compounds and their role in supporting overall wellbeing.

Unlike common culinary mushrooms that are primarily consumed as food, functional mushrooms are often used in concentrated powders, extracts and supplements designed to support specific areas of health and wellness.

Many functional mushrooms have been used for hundreds of years across traditional wellness systems, particularly throughout Asia, where they were prized for their unique nutritional and botanical properties.

Today, functional mushrooms are commonly associated with:

• Focus and mental clarity
• Energy and vitality
• Stress resilience
• Immune support
• Daily wellness
• Healthy ageing
• Balanced lifestyles

As consumers increasingly seek natural ways to support long-term wellbeing, functional mushrooms have become a major part of the conversation.

Chaga: Nature’s Antioxidant Powerhouse

Chaga grows primarily on birch trees and has been traditionally used across Northern Europe and Asia.

It is particularly valued for its naturally occurring antioxidant compounds and is commonly associated with:

• Antioxidant support
• General vitality
• Immune wellness
• Healthy lifestyle routines
• Daily wellbeing

Its rich nutrient profile continues to make it a popular ingredient within wellness supplements.

What Are Polysaccharides and Why Do They Matter?

When shopping for functional mushroom supplements, you will often see references to polysaccharides.

Polysaccharides are naturally occurring compounds found within mushrooms and are widely regarded as one of the key markers of mushroom quality.

Many premium mushroom extracts are standardised to specific polysaccharide levels to ensure consistency between servings.

This is why consumers increasingly look for products that clearly state their extraction methods and standardisation levels.
